Join us to learn how to actively manage tech-induced anxiety and redesign your team's workflows without sacrificing speed, or psychological safety.

While AI is fundamentally reshaping the modern workforce, the leadership principles required to navigate it aren't new — they've just been rebranded. Backed by the latest Cegos Barometer data, this interactive session cuts through standard corporate buzzwords to deliver five pragmatic tactics for leading teams through technological disruption. We will challenge the universal "collaboration at all costs" mindset, exploring why reciprocal truth trumps one-way transparency, how 1930s "Commander's Intent" is the ultimate key to AI empowerment, and why traditional permission-seeking and command structures can actually accelerate your business. 

What You’ll Learn 

Our speakers will focus on 4-5 key 'plays' relating to employee anxiety around AI and the impact of AI on workforce trust and dynamics:

  • Calm is Contagious
  • Truth Trumps Transparency
  • Intent Inspires Initiative
  • Permission Protects Progress
  • Psychology Precedes Productivity
